Catalog Number: | AA33814 |
Chemical Name: | 2-(Isopropylsulfonyl)acetonitrile |
CAS Number: | 120069-21-8 |
Molecular Formula: | C5H9NO2S |
Molecular Weight: | 147.1955 |
MDL Number: | MFCD00051755 |
SMILES: | CC(S(=O)(=O)CC#N)C |
Complexity: | 213 |
Covalently-Bonded Unit Count: | 1 |
Heavy Atom Count: | 9 |
Hydrogen Bond Acceptor Count: | 3 |
Rotatable Bond Count: | 2 |
XLogP3: | 0.2 |
The application of 2-(Isopropylsulfonyl)acetonitrile in chemical synthesis is particularly valuable in organic chemistry reactions. This compound serves as a versatile intermediate in the production of various pharmaceuticals, agrochemicals, and specialty chemicals. Its unique structure and reactive functional groups make it a key building block for creating complex organic molecules. With its sulfonyl and acetonitrile moieties, 2-(Isopropylsulfonyl)acetonitrile participates in a wide range of reactions, including nucleophilic addition, substitution, and condensation reactions. Its presence in a synthesis pathway can promote the formation of desired products by enabling the introduction of specific functional groups or stereochemistry. Additionally, the isopropyl group provides steric hindrance, which can influence the selectivity and efficiency of the chemical transformations. In summary, 2-(Isopropylsulfonyl)acetonitrile plays a crucial role in modern organic synthesis by facilitating the construction of intricate molecular structures with tailored properties and functionalities.
